When shipping from Seattle to Ningbo via air, anticipate delays due to winter weather disruptions (November-March) and coastal fog (May-September). Build in flexible delivery windows to account for weather-related slowdowns. During the Golden Week (October 1-7), secure bookings well in advance to avoid rollovers. Additionally, coordinate closely with carriers for real-time updates, especially during peak export seasons (July-October, August-November) to ensure timely deliveries.

Shipping temperature-sensitive medicines demands qualified cold-chain containers, correct refrigerants, and unbroken temperature monitoring. Use an express service where possible, Pre-condition gel packs, and include a data logger in the carton to verify that medical drugs stayed within their labeled temperature range.
Fragile glass vials of Medicines must be packed in compartmental inserts with surrounding foam. Position trays inside a double-walled box and Fill void-fill so nothing moves. For moisture-sensitive medical drugs, Combine this with moisture-barrier inner bags and desiccants.
International shipments of Pharmaceutical goods typically demand a detailed commercial invoice, packing list, and any permits required by the importing country. Several markets also require Certificates of Analysis, proof of GDP-compliant handling, and clear temperature instructions for cold-chain medicines. Double-check requirements with your customs broker before shipping.
For moisture-sensitive Medicines, select high-barrier bags plus desiccant sachets inside the packaging. Close cartons tightly, avoid damaged boxes, and book transport options that reduce exposure to rain and high humidity, such as covered docks and climate-controlled linehaul for medical drugs.
High-value Pharma products generally need enhanced cargo insurance that covers temperature excursions, breakage, and theft. Coordinate with an insurer familiar with pharmaceutical goods, state the full replacement value, and retain temperature and handling records so claims can be processed efficiently if something goes wrong.
Shipping pharmaceuticals from the United States to China requires compliance with the regulations set by the FDA in the U.S. and the National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) in China. This includes ensuring that all pharmaceutical products are properly registered and that necessary import permits and certificates are obtained prior to shipment.
Yes, pharmaceuticals shipped via air freight from Seattle to Ningbo must be handled under strict temperature control to maintain product integrity. This may involve the use of temperature-controlled containers and monitoring systems throughout the transit. Additionally, proper labeling and documentation are essential to ensure compliance with both U.S. and Chinese regulations.
